Home Water Softener Filtration Systems are devices that remove hardness minerals from water, making it softer. Hard water contains high levels of dissolved minerals, such as calcium and magnesium, which can cause a variety of problems, including scale buildup in pipes and appliances, dry skin and hair, and soap scum buildup. Water softeners work by exchanging the hardness minerals for sodium or potassium ions, which do not cause the same problems.

Benefits of Installing a Home Water Softener Filtration System

**Home Water Softener Filtration Systems: Enhancing Water Quality and Home Comfort**

Installing a home water softener filtration system offers numerous benefits that can significantly improve the quality of your water and enhance your overall home comfort.

**Improved Water Quality**

Hard water, characterized by high levels of dissolved minerals such as calcium and magnesium, can cause a range of problems. Water softeners remove these minerals, resulting in softer water that is easier on your skin, hair, and appliances. Softer water also reduces scale buildup in pipes and fixtures, extending their lifespan and improving water flow.

**Enhanced Skin and Hair Health**

Hard water can strip your skin and hair of their natural oils, leaving them dry and irritated. Softened water, on the other hand, is gentler on your skin, reducing dryness and itching. It also makes hair softer, shinier, and more manageable.

**Reduced Appliance Wear and Tear**

Scale buildup in appliances such as dishwashers, washing machines, and water heaters can reduce their efficiency and shorten their lifespan. Softened water prevents scale formation, extending the life of your appliances and saving you money on repairs.

**Improved Laundry Results**

Hard water can interfere with the effectiveness of laundry detergents, leaving clothes dingy and stiff. Softened water allows detergents to work more effectively, resulting in brighter, softer laundry.

**Increased Energy Efficiency**

Scale buildup in water heaters can reduce their efficiency, leading to higher energy consumption. Softened water prevents scale formation, improving the efficiency of your water heater and reducing your energy bills.

**Environmental Benefits**

Water softeners can reduce the need for harsh cleaning chemicals, which can be harmful to the environment. Softened water also makes it easier to conserve water by reducing the amount of soap and detergent required for cleaning.

**Installation and Maintenance**

Installing a home water softener filtration system is a relatively straightforward process that can be completed by a qualified plumber. Regular maintenance, such as salt replenishment and filter changes, is essential to ensure optimal performance.

How to Choose the Right Home Water Softener Filtration System

**Home Water Softener Filtration Systems**

Hard water, characterized by high mineral content, can pose various challenges in households. It can cause scale buildup in appliances, reduce soap effectiveness, and leave behind unsightly stains on fixtures. To address these issues, Home Water Softener Filtration Systems offer a solution by removing excess minerals from the water supply.

When selecting a home water softener filtration system, several factors should be considered. Firstly, determine the hardness level of your water. This can be done through a water test kit or by contacting your local water utility. The hardness level will indicate the appropriate capacity of the softener system required.

Next, consider the type of softener system. Ion exchange systems are the most common, utilizing resin beads to exchange calcium and magnesium ions for sodium ions. Salt-free systems, on the other hand, use a different mechanism to reduce scale formation without adding sodium to the water.

The size of the softener system is also crucial. It should be able to handle the water usage of the household. A larger system will be more expensive but will provide better performance. Additionally, consider the flow rate of the system, which determines how quickly it can soften the water.

The efficiency of the softener system is another important factor. Look for systems with high efficiency ratings, as they will use less water and energy during the regeneration process. Regeneration is the process by which the softener system cleans itself and recharges the resin beads.

Finally, consider the maintenance requirements of the softener system. Some systems require regular salt additions, while others may need occasional cleaning or filter replacements. Choose a system that fits your maintenance preferences and budget.

By carefully considering these factors, you can select the right home water softener filtration system for your needs. A properly sized and maintained system will provide years of reliable service, improving the quality of your water and protecting your appliances from the damaging effects of hard water.

Maintenance and Troubleshooting Tips for Home Water Softener Filtration Systems

**Home Water Softener Filtration Systems: Maintenance and Troubleshooting Tips**

Maintaining and troubleshooting Home Water Softener Filtration Systems is crucial for ensuring optimal performance and longevity. Regular maintenance can prevent costly repairs and extend the lifespan of your system.

**Maintenance Tips:**

* **Check Salt Levels:** Regularly monitor the salt level in the brine tank and replenish it as needed. Low salt levels can hinder the softening process.
* **Clean the Resin Bed:** Every 6-12 months, backwash the resin bed to remove accumulated sediment and debris. This helps maintain the bed’s efficiency.
* **Inspect the Control Valve:** Check the control valve for any leaks or malfunctions. A faulty valve can disrupt the softening process.
* **Clean the Bypass Valve:** The bypass valve allows water to bypass the softener when necessary. Clean it periodically to prevent clogging.
* **Test Water Hardness:** Regularly test the water hardness to ensure the softener is working effectively.

**Troubleshooting Tips:**

* **Hard Water Despite Softening:** If the water remains hard after softening, check the salt level, resin bed condition, and control valve.
* **Leaking System:** Inspect the brine tank, control valve, and connections for leaks. Tighten any loose fittings or replace damaged components.
* **No Water Flow:** Check the bypass valve to ensure it is open. If the valve is open, inspect the inlet and outlet lines for blockages.
* **Salty Water:** If the water tastes salty, the softener may be over-regenerating. Adjust the regeneration settings or contact a professional.
* **Cloudy Water:** Cloudy water after softening can indicate air in the system. Run the water for a few minutes to purge the air.

**Additional Tips:**

* **Use High-Quality Salt:** Use only water softener salt specifically designed for this purpose. Other types of salt can damage the system.
* **Avoid Over-Softening:** Excessive softening can remove beneficial minerals from the water. Adjust the softener settings to achieve the desired hardness level.
* **Regular Professional Service:** Schedule regular professional maintenance to ensure the system is operating optimally and to identify potential issues early on.
